Description
Guide to selecting the best bulbs to create an ever-changing garden color, from hardy bulbs such as tulips and daffodils to new tender bulbs to grow for summer color in containers. Lists bulbs by bloom time to guide selections and ensure flowers from late winter through fall. Also contains instructions for propagating bulbs and information on how to overwinter tender bulbs.
